The Fernpost SDKs for Quill (server) and Dart (edge) are at feature parity as of v4.2: batch uploads, streaming reads, and retry policies behave identically. Differences remain in pagination defaults — Quill pages at 100, Dart at 50 — so set `page_size` explicitly. Contractors should test against the Mirrow staging gateway, not production. Both SDKs share the same auth flow: pass a bearer credential at client construction. For staging, use the internal service key shown below.

app token of hawif-kafof = kto15_B3AN0KfpZRy4TLc

**Ticket WAV-812: Waveform preview truncates final second**

In SoundLathe 2.9, the audio waveform preview cuts off roughly the last second of any clip shorter than ten seconds. Confirmed on three machines in the Dunmore office; longer clips render correctly. The fix adjusts the buffer flush in the preview renderer and is ready for the next release train. For verification, QA reproduced against the candidate identified by the token below.

trace token, yageg-fahaf: htk3_4d6

## Local Setup

Plugin authors: the Mistvane session-token refresh bug (tokens expiring mid-request) is reproducible only against a real auth store, not the in-memory stub. Clone the repo, run `make authdb` to seed fixtures, then start the gateway with `--strict-expiry`. Your plugin should handle the 401-then-retry cycle gracefully. To run the reproduction suite, point it at the seeded database using the connection string below.

database URL for bahop-yagep: mssql://sildor_svc:35ha7jz@db-fb6d.nelvrodyn.example:5432/casath